I'm curious as to what other libraries using Evergreen are currently using with regards to copy locations.  In our system, we're using unique copy locations for each library (even if the name of the copy locations are the exact same thing between different libraries).  For example, we might have a copy location called "Adult Fiction" owned by Library A and another location also called "Adult Fiction" owned by Library B.  The reason we have this distinction in our system was due to initial concerns over report generation for the purpose of seeing inter-library loan circulation statistics within the network.  It was believed that having specific and unique copy locations for each library would allow us to be certain of where an item lived or belonged.

However, we are now interested to hear what other libraries have implemented in their Evergreen systems.  Whether multiple copy locations could be somehow collapsed into more cohesive or shared amongst some or several libraries?  Any particular methods of grouping in reports based on copy locations, unique or otherwise.
